What makes the schools so wonderful in Finland? It all comes down to the national mindset about education. Because being well-educated is part of the national identity of Finland, it only makes sense that ALL students have access to the highest quality education possible. So, despite the fact that there is no standardized testing, very little homework, shorter school days and compulsory education in only grades 1-9, Finland continues to top the charts. And with free higher education, the learning rarely stops at grade 9. That's just "the way it is." We here in the U.S. could learn a lot...

The Kvarken Archipelago was fascinating.  The land is experiencing a phenomenon known as "uplift," where the land has actually been rising since the last ice age.  Therefore, there are constantly new islands forming, and coastlines changing.
